The Switzerland Power Grid System Market is evolving with the modernization of electrical grids to incorporate renewable energy sources and smart grid technologies. This market is vital for ensuring the stability and efficiency of Switzerlands power supply.
The power grid system market in Switzerland is driven by the countrys focus on renewable energy integration and energy security. Switzerlands commitment to reducing its carbon footprint and transitioning towards cleaner energy sources, such as solar and wind power, is driving investments in modernizing and upgrading the national power grid. The demand for smart grid technologies, which enable more efficient power distribution and management, is also on the rise. Additionally, advancements in energy storage solutions and grid automation are further contributing to the development of a more resilient and sustainable power grid system in the country.
The power grid system market encounters challenges related to technological integration and regulatory compliance. As the demand for renewable energy sources grows, grid operators must invest in upgrading infrastructure to accommodate new technologies, such as smart grids and energy storage systems. Compliance with evolving regulatory standards regarding energy efficiency and emissions adds complexity to operations. Additionally, competition from decentralized energy solutions necessitates that traditional grid operators adapt their strategies to maintain reliability and efficiency in an increasingly dynamic energy landscape.
The Swiss government emphasizes sustainability and innovation in the power grid system market. Regulations focus on ensuring the reliability and security of power distribution while promoting research into smart grid technologies. Policies support the integration of renewable energy sources and encourage sustainable practices in grid management.
